Job Summary
We are looking for a dynamic Project Specialist to join our Plant Engineering team.
The Project Specialist will aid in the implementation of assigned plant engineering projects, including facilities maintenance and renovations, as well as tooling and equipment replacements and installation.
The project Specialist will manage project resources, timelines and costs to ensure projects are completed on time and can achieve the defined performance objectives while maintaining the specified budget.
